Cass Square
Hokitika
The cool little playground.
Client:
Westland District Council
Location:
Hokitika
Circa budget:
$275,000

The Vision
We’re imagining a playground that feels like a natural part of the community. A place for fun, and people of all ages can find something to enjoy. It’s about blending the fun of play with the beauty of our local park.
The Plan
- Swings for the little ones and the young at heart.
- A dynamic rope area for amazing adventures.
- Mounds with tunnels for the explorers.
- Sheltered spots for the parents and for a deserved rest.
- Greenery and pathways make the space inviting.
